17: Implementing SSL Encryption for Web Servers in VS .NET

Paint QR Code JIS X 0510 in VS .NET 17: Implementing SSL Encryption for Web Servers

17: Implementing SSL Encryption for Web Servers
QR-Code Drawer In VS .NET
Using Barcode maker for .NET Control to generate, create Quick Response Code image in .NET framework applications.
www.OnBarcode.com
QR Recognizer In .NET Framework
Using Barcode scanner for .NET framework Control to read, scan read, scan image in .NET applications.
www.OnBarcode.com
5. In the Secure Communications dialog box, click OK 6. In the Properties dialog box, click OK.
Barcode Generation In .NET Framework
Using Barcode creation for Visual Studio .NET Control to generate, create barcode image in VS .NET applications.
www.OnBarcode.com
Scanning Bar Code In Visual Studio .NET
Using Barcode decoder for .NET Control to read, scan read, scan image in .NET framework applications.
www.OnBarcode.com
Preventing Other Forms of Authentication
Quick Response Code Printer In Visual C#
Using Barcode drawer for .NET framework Control to generate, create QR Code ISO/IEC18004 image in VS .NET applications.
www.OnBarcode.com
QR Creator In .NET Framework
Using Barcode generation for ASP.NET Control to generate, create Quick Response Code image in ASP.NET applications.
www.OnBarcode.com
You can further restrict the Web site to disallow other forms of authentication. This is accomplished by disabling all other authentication methods for the Web site or virtual directory, as follows: 1. Open the Internet Services Manager (in Windows 2000) or the Internet Information Services (IIS) Manager (in Windows Server 2003). 2. In the console tree, navigate to the Web site or virtual directory where you want to enable certificate mapping. 3. In the Properties dialog box, on the Directory Security tab, in the Anonymous access and authentication control section, click Edit. 4. In the Authentication Methods dialog box, clear all check boxes and click OK.
QR Code Printer In VB.NET
Using Barcode creation for .NET framework Control to generate, create QR Code 2d barcode image in Visual Studio .NET applications.
www.OnBarcode.com
Draw Data Matrix 2d Barcode In VS .NET
Using Barcode printer for .NET framework Control to generate, create Data Matrix ECC200 image in .NET applications.
www.OnBarcode.com
Note This configuration disables all other forms of authentication. If certificate-based authentication fails, the user is no longer provided with an alternative authentication method.
Matrix Barcode Encoder In .NET Framework
Using Barcode generator for .NET Control to generate, create Matrix Barcode image in .NET framework applications.
www.OnBarcode.com
UCC-128 Generator In .NET Framework
Using Barcode drawer for Visual Studio .NET Control to generate, create GTIN - 128 image in .NET framework applications.
www.OnBarcode.com
5. In the Properties dialog box, click OK. In addition, you must configure the NTFS permissions on the folder where the Web content exists to limit access to groups in which there are authorized users. The permissions assigned must allow the user to perform the tasks required by the Web site.
Drawing Quick Response Code In Visual Studio .NET
Using Barcode printer for VS .NET Control to generate, create QR Code image in VS .NET applications.
www.OnBarcode.com
USS ITF 2/5 Maker In VS .NET
Using Barcode creation for .NET framework Control to generate, create 2 of 5 Interleaved image in VS .NET applications.
www.OnBarcode.com
Enabling the Directory Service Mapper
Data Matrix 2d Barcode Creator In None
Using Barcode creator for Office Word Control to generate, create Data Matrix ECC200 image in Word applications.
www.OnBarcode.com
Scan Barcode In .NET Framework
Using Barcode decoder for .NET framework Control to read, scan read, scan image in VS .NET applications.
www.OnBarcode.com
Once you enable certificate mappings for the Web site or virtual directory, you must enable the Windows directory service mapper. To do this, perform the following steps: 1. Open the Internet Information Services Manager (in Windows Server 2003). 2. In the console tree, right-click Web Sites and click Properties.
Paint UPC Symbol In Java
Using Barcode drawer for Java Control to generate, create UPC-A Supplement 5 image in Java applications.
www.OnBarcode.com
Creating GS1 - 12 In None
Using Barcode creation for Font Control to generate, create UPC Code image in Font applications.
www.OnBarcode.com
Part III: Deploying Application-Specific Solutions
Creating Data Matrix In None
Using Barcode creation for Online Control to generate, create Data Matrix 2d barcode image in Online applications.
www.OnBarcode.com
Make UPC A In VS .NET
Using Barcode creation for ASP.NET Control to generate, create UPC A image in ASP.NET applications.
www.OnBarcode.com
3. In the Web Sites Properties dialog box, on the Directory Security tab, click Enable the Windows Directory Service Mapper, and click OK. 4. Close Internet Information Services (IIS) Manager. The process is different if you are using Windows 2000: 1. Open the Internet Services Manager. 2. In the console tree, right-click ServerName (where ServerName is the name of the IIS Server) and click Properties. 3. In the ServerName Properties dialog box, on the Internet Information Services tab, in the Master Properties drop-down list, select WWW Service, and click Edit. 4. In the WWW Service Master Properties dialog box, on the Directory Security tab, click Enable the Windows Directory Service Mapper, and click OK. 5. In the ServerName Properties dialog box, click OK.
Painting ECC200 In Java
Using Barcode printer for Java Control to generate, create DataMatrix image in Java applications.
www.OnBarcode.com
UPC - 13 Recognizer In Java
Using Barcode decoder for Java Control to read, scan read, scan image in Java applications.
www.OnBarcode.com
Configure IIS to Use IIS Certificate Mappings
The procedure is similar when you perform certificate mappings in IIS rather than Active Directory. The only difference is that you must define the mapping between the certificate and the user account within IIS rather than enable the Windows directory service mapper. To enable IIS Certificate Mapping, use the following procedure: 1. Create a certificate template for user authentication. 2. Enable IIS to use certificate mapping. 3. Define the mappings in IIS.
Creating a Certificate Template for User Authentication
When you implement certificate-based authentication, the Web browser does not change its behavior based on the type of mappings configured at the Web server. The same certificates used for Active Directory mapping are used for IIS mapping. As long as the certificate includes the Client Authentication (1.3.6.1.5.5.7.3.2) OID and chains to a trusted root authority, Internet Explorer can use the certificate for Web authentication.
17: Implementing SSL Encryption for Web Servers
Enabling IIS to Use Certificate Based Authentication
The same process enables certificate-based authentication in IIS when you implement IIS Certificate mapping, rather than Active Directory certificate mapping. You still must:
Enable SSL at the Web site. Configure whether certificates are optional or required for authentication. Enable certificate-based authentication. You can also disable all other forms of authentication.
Defining the Mappings in IIS
The final configuration steps for certificate-based authentication differ greatly when you enable IIS certificate mapping, rather than Active Directory mapping. The first thing you must do is ensure that the Windows directory service mapper is disabled. Otherwise, if the Windows directory service mapper is enabled, the IIS server continues to use Active Directory mapping even if you define mappings in IIS. Once you disable Windows directory service mapper, you can define IIS Certificate Mapping using the following procedure: 1. Open the Internet Services Manager (in Windows 2000) or the Internet Information Services (IIS) Manager (in Windows Server 2003). 2. In the console tree, navigate to the Web site or virtual directory where you want to enable certificate mapping. 3. In the Properties dialog box, on the Directory Security tab, in the Secure Communications section, click Edit. 4. In the Secure Communications dialog box, ensure that Enable Client Certificate Mapping is enabled and click Edit. 5. In the Account Mappings dialog box, you can choose whether to define a oneto-one mapping by clicking the 1-to-1 tab or a many-to-one mapping by clicking the Many-to-1 tab. The following procedure performs one-to-one mapping: 1. In the Account Mappings dialog box, click Add. 2. In the Open dialog box, select the path and file name of the certificate file and click Open.
Copyright © OnBarcode.com . All rights reserved.